Before starting a mining pool in 2016, BTC.com was famous for creating a strong Bitcoin wallet in addition to its own blockchain explorer.BTC.com functions one of the most popular mining pools, vying with AntPool for the best place. It currently represents over 20 percent of overall international hash electricity.

BTC.com currently supports mining only Bitcoin and Bitcoin Cash.Ever innovative, BTC.com has its own process of rewarding miners known as FPPS (Total Pay Per Share). FPPS computes a standard transaction fee within a given time,adds it into the block reward (currently 12.5 BTC) and then spreads the whole to miners as with traditional PPS (Payment Per Share).

However, users who do choose to register can view more detailed statistics about the mining pool.The payment method utilized by KanoPool is PPLNS (Payment Per Last N Shares). 'N' in this instance is five times the network problem, immediately following a block is found.The pool charge itself is 0.9% and transaction prices are included in the block benefit, meaning pay-outs are quite generous relative to rival larger mining pools, even though payment may take a while.
